Output 59310337502acdd3564da238eb9e71eb79c2c2da14dac391ade21075b517f279:1

value
3377823
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1d2b5cccba0efb964b28de489f23af54285e85 OP_EQUALVERIFY OP_CHECKSIG
address
1MFRxK2KZhRazjyLdzeuKYirdhmRWu3wW4
transaction
59310337502acdd3564da238eb9e71eb79c2c2da14dac391ade21075b517f279
spent
true